"Ryu ga Gotoku" (literally "Like a Dragon") is a best-seller SEGA video game on PS2, which is also popular in the U.S. with English title "YAKUZA". And now the popular maverick in Japanese movie world Takashi Miike has made it into a feature film. Its screening event was held on Jan. 29, with a big team of cast members, Kazuki Kitamura, Goro Kishiya, Saeko, Shun Shioya, Gong Yuu and Miike appearing on stage. See photos HERE and HERE.
The leading actors Kitamura and Kishiya both expressed the difficulty of playing characters which are already strongly established in the video game. Miike said, "I think this will be another 'what the hxxx is this!?' type of film. You either love it or hate it." The film is scheduled to open on March 3, 2007 in Japan, and is produced and distributed by Toei, who is also relatively weak now but used to be strong in Yakuza movies.
